I saw the same itinerary on our January, 2006 Pride of Aloha cruise. I wrote NCL an email requesting the reason for the change and they assured me that unless there was inclement weather preventing the viewing or the eruption pattern had ceased, there would be a sail by.

 

I was lead to believe that the only reason the present itinerary didn't show the volcano sail by or the viewing of the Na Pali coast while on Kauai was that IF the cruise could not proceed due to the weather or other unforseen conditions, NCL would not be liable for not fulfilling their advertising.

 

They assured me they will make every effort to continue the scenic cruising of the Na Pali Coast and the Volcano.
